feat(gamebook): text narration + --only + bump
--narrate-text makes WAV narration the passage text alone (the BOX-3 shows choices as buttons, no need to speak them). --only builds a subset incrementally; library.json always lists ALL books so it never drops tiles. Bumps ESP32_ZACUS for BOX-3 audio.
